A whole lot of betting going on and this episode is here to explain what is going on. First of all FSU and Clemson betted against the ACC and ESPN and lost. Okay, okay let me explain. FSU and Clemson were suing the ACC and ESPN for the ability to break the Grant of rights. They believed that they could break the grant of rights and get to another Conference and get a bigger and better rev share cut. Here the thing, FSU and Clemson were burning money on legal fees. They were no closer to getting free from the ACC. Plus, they found how much the other Conferences didn't what them. They did gain some new advantages with staying with the ACC. Peace in our time?
Some Georgia state legislators are betting on that can pass legislation that with allow the college athletes in their state to be tax exempt. They believe this legislation will aid in better recruiting at the schools in their state. One the biggest issues the NCAA faces is interference from State law makers who only see things that set advantages for their schools. Those law makers only make it difficult for the NCAA to pass law that are equal for all schools.
Speaking of Law makers our congress is being wooed by lobbyist of the NCAA to create and pass anti-trust laws to protect them from being sued every time try to legislate the rules that are past by the member institutions. There is a strange twist, these same law makers are being wooed by leaders of NIL leaders for the athletes. The law makers are double dipping , but for who's benefit? Sounds like both side are betting on something will get done.
